WebJul 31, 2024 · Analogous experiments were carried out with phenylsulfinic acid in benzene, which yielded an O–H BDE of 78.3 kcal mol −1, again consistent with the predictions by CBS-QB3. By comparison, alkylthiols and arylthiols have S–H BDEs of 87 and 79 kcal mol −1, respectively. Reactions with alkyl radicals find exchange schema version powershell

WebPhenylsulfinic acid is an organosulfur compound with the formula C6H5SO2H. It is a colorless or white crystalline solid that is usually stored in the form of its sodium salt.
